DAY 4 — Jesus Heals in Stages

Opening Prayer

Father God Almighty who is in heaven, help me trust Your process.

Scripture

“I see men like trees walking.”— Mark 8:24

Devotion

Mark 8 shows a two‑stage healing:

Jesus spit on the man’s eyes

The man received partial sight

Jesus touched him again

The man saw clearly

This proves:

Some healings are instant

Some healings are progressive

Some healings require multiple touches

Some healings involve process, not just power

John 9 also shows a process:

Jesus made mud

Applied it to the man’s eyes

Sent him to wash

Healing came after obedience

God often heals:

layer by layer

moment by moment

step by step

DAY 3 — Jesus’ Healing Was Limited in His Hometown

Opening Prayer

Father God Almighty who is in heaven, teach me how my words and attitudes affect my healing.

Scripture

“He could not do any mighty work there… except heal a few sick people.”— Mark 6:5 (see Bible for full scripture)

Devotion

In Nazareth, Jesus’ healing ministry was limited—not because He lacked power, but because the people’s words and unbelief created a resistant atmosphere.

They said:

“Isn’t this the carpenter?”

“We know His family.”

“Who does He think He is?”

Their words:

➖minimized Jesus

➖dismissed His identity

➖rejected His authority

➖blocked their own healing

This is one of the strongest biblical examples that our words can hinder healing—physically, emotionally, and spiritually.

Healing requires:

✅ reverence

✅ faith

✅openness

✅agreement with God’s truth

LOVE IS THE FIRST FRUIT OF HOLINESS

Jesus said love your enemies, bless those who curse you, and pray for those who misuse you.(Matthew 5:43–48)

This is not human love.This is Spirit love—the fruit of the Only True and Living God.

There are four Greek expressions of love:

Storge — family affection

Philia — friendship love

Eros — romantic love

Agape — God’s unconditional, sacrificial love

Agape is the love poured into our hearts by the Holy Spirit.(1 Corinthians 13:4–8; Romans 5:5)

We cannot love others unless we love the Godhead—Father, Son, and Holy Spirit.We cannot love ourselves unless we surrender our lives to Christ.To live for instant gratification is to hate our own souls.To live surrendered to Christ is to choose eternal life.
